## Understanding Automatic Skeet Throwers: A Deep Dive

Automatic skeet throwers, also known as automatic clay target launchers, are mechanical devices designed to launch clay targets (or ‘skeet’) into the air at consistent speeds and trajectories. They offer a significant advantage over manual throwers by providing a reliable and repeatable target presentation, allowing shooters to focus on their technique and timing without the variability introduced by human throwers. The evolution of these devices has been remarkable, from simple spring-loaded designs to sophisticated, electronically controlled systems capable of simulating various shooting scenarios.

### Core Concepts and Advanced Principles

At its core, an automatic skeet thrower operates on the principle of mechanical energy conversion. An electric motor or a spring mechanism is used to generate the force required to launch the clay target. More advanced models utilize electronic control systems to precisely regulate the speed, angle, and timing of the launch. These systems often incorporate microprocessors and sensors to ensure consistent performance and allow for customized shooting programs. A key concept is the *flight path*. Understanding how to adjust the thrower to achieve different flight paths is crucial for effective training.

**Q2: How do I properly maintain an automatic skeet thrower to ensure longevity?**

*A: Regular maintenance is crucial for ensuring the longevity of your automatic skeet thrower. This includes cleaning the machine after each use, lubricating moving parts, inspecting for wear and tear, and storing it in a dry and protected environment.*

**Q3: What are the key safety precautions to take when operating an automatic skeet thrower?**

*A: Always wear eye and ear protection when operating an automatic skeet thrower. Ensure that the area around the machine is clear of people and obstacles. Never load the machine with clay targets while it is powered on. And always follow the manufacturer’s instructions.*

**Q4: Can I use different types of clay targets with an automatic skeet thrower?**

*A: Most automatic skeet throwers are designed to use standard-sized clay targets. However, some machines can be adjusted to accommodate different types of targets, such as mini targets or rabbit targets. Consult the manufacturer’s instructions for specific recommendations.*

**Q6: What are the power requirements for most automatic skeet throwers?**

*A: Most automatic skeet throwers require a 12-volt DC power source, such as a car battery. Some machines can also be powered by an AC power adapter. Consult the manufacturer’s instructions for specific power requirements.*

**Q10: Are there portable, battery-powered automatic skeet throwers available?**

*A: Yes, there are portable, battery-powered automatic skeet throwers available. These machines are typically smaller and lighter than their AC-powered counterparts, making them ideal for use in remote locations. However, they may have a lower target capacity and a shorter battery life.*
